Abstract
The Internet of Things aims to make life easier by automating every tiny action that we encounter. In addition to assisting in the automation of jobs, the benefits of IoT may also be used to improve existing safety standards. The most basic worry of any project, safety, has not been overlooked by IoT. Gas leaks, whether in open or enclosed spaces, can be harmful and deadly. Traditional Gas Leakage Detector Systems, despite their high precision, overlook a few issues in the realm of alerting.
